Technology Description:
A team of Agricultural Research Service (ARS) and Japanese researchers developed a technology that can be used to detect Campylobacter in different types of samples, including food, fecal samples, and environmental samples. Campylobacter is the most common cause of bacterial gastrointestinal infection in the United States and in many other countries. This technology provides an accurate, rapid, and simple method, which can be used to detect, identify, and differentiate Campylobacter species. Other technologies do exist; however they are either not accurate, are unable to differentiate Campylobacter species, are difficult to interpret, require complicated and expensive instruments, and are unable to produce reliable results.
